About the job SERVICENOW DEVELOPER - REMOTE
JOB SUMMARY
We are seeking an experienced ServiceNow Developer to design, develop, configure, and implement solutions on the ServiceNow platform. The ideal candidate will have strong hands‑on development experience, a solid understanding of IT service management processes, and the ability to translate business requirements into scalable technical solutions.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
- Design, develop, and customize ServiceNow applications and modules.
- Configure and develop workflows, business rules, client scripts, UI policies, UI actions, and Script Includes.
- Develop and maintain ServiceNow integrations using REST, SOAP, and MID Server.
- Customize ServiceNow forms, fields, tables, and CMDB structures.
- Support implementation and enhancement of ServiceNow modules such as ITSM, ITOM, ITAM, HRSD, SecOps, or CSM.
- Perform platform upgrades, patching, and version testing.
- Troubleshoot and resolve application issues and performance problems.
- Collaborate with business analysts, architects, and stakeholders to gather and analyze requirements.
- Ensure adherence to ServiceNow best practices and development standards.
- Prepare technical documentation and support knowledge transfer activities.
- Provide post-implementation support and continuous improvements.
QUALIFICATIONS
- Bachelors deg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field.
- 3+ years of hands‑on ServiceNow development experience.
- Strong experience with JavaScript, Glide API, and ServiceNow scripting.
- Proven experience with ServiceNow workflows, Flow Designer, and Automation.
- Hands‑on experience with integrations (REST/SOAP APIs).
- Good understanding of ITIL processes and service management concepts.
- Experience working in Agile/Scrum environments.
- Strong problem‑solving and communication skills.
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S
- ServiceNow CSA, CAD, or CIS certifications.
- Experience with ServiceNow Performance Analytics and Reporting.
- Exposure to ServiceNow Discovery, Service Mapping, or Event Management.
- Experience in managed services or large enterprise environments.
- Knowledge of CMDB data models and best practices.
